Transaction 266524288b0b9e3eb4d58dbccea20adf7b7bbd7eee7d2304cea964a6e03ee522
1 Input
1 Output
-
266524288b0b9e3eb4d58dbccea20adf7b7bbd7eee7d2304cea964a6e03ee522:0
- value
- 1728259
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b4f7229f93fe442f3204fa3564a2fba4c6cc8da OP_EQUAL
- address
- 3QbphhFUHUh2B3V3oyaFM4R3cvPqBf7UU8